About the Role
As we continue to expand to provide additional services to meet the needs of those we care for, we currently have a number of opportunities within our Orchard Community Care division in Waterford City for full time and part time Health Care Assistants.ÂAs a Health Care Assistant with us you will engage in daily activities and routines of the service, inclusive of direct support to service users, administration work and daily household tasks required of the role. You will be required to work as part of a dedicated and innovative team  providing a service to the people we support in line with HIQA regulations & standards.
As we provide specialist services 24 hrs a day, 7 days a week, 365 days a year, working hours are operated on a shift basis, which include sleep inâs and waking night duty as required. Due to the nature of the position some flexibility may be required from time to time in relation to hours of work.
Essential Requirements:
- Relevant QQI Level 5 Healthcare qualifications or equivalent
- Minimum of 1 year experience in a similar environment supporting adults or children with intellectual and physical disabilities.
- Knowledge of adults/children with complex needs.
- Full manual drivers licence is mandatory with eligibility to drive in Ireland
- Eligible to live and work in Ireland
- Assist with the child/adultsâ activities and care as assigned by the Manager and as indicated in the personâs integrated Care Plan ensuring the delivery of a high standard of care
- Encourage recognition of the child/adult as an individual ensuring that they and their familyâs needs and comforts are given priority.
- To act as an advocate for the child/adult and family ensuring the provision of appropriate information and support.
- Develop social interaction for the people we support individually and in a  group setting.
- To be aware of the uses, safety precautions and handling of equipment.
- To participate in all communication processes â team meetings/staff forums/emails.
- Ensure personal care is provided to the people we support when required.
- Maintain and uphold the organisations and the people we supportâs confidentiality at all times.
- Flexible and willing to work shifts, as part of the rolling roster to meet the needs of the service.
